已采纳回答 / 慕村5929783
可以【分析:最终状态有两个值可以参考,也就是i和sum】我觉得不这么写只不过是因为在设计这个程序时sum是不打算让你来算的(计算过程由电脑完成)
2016-10-25
已采纳回答 / 张幼安
因为主函数是用的int main(),这表示它是有返回值的,但是因为这条语句只有输出,所以返回0;所以是return 0;如果是void main(),就不需要了。但是最新规定是不能用void的。
2016-10-25
已采纳回答 / JustWannaHugU
首先导入#include<math.h>再使用pow(x,y)函数,来实现求x的y次方给你个详细讲解的博客http://c.biancheng.net/cpp/html/189.html
2016-10-25
已采纳回答 / qq_告不尽的忧愁_04283285
a=100 a++先取值再运算,所以a 先取100再加1所以第一个输出为100 但是这个时候a在程序中已经是a=101,同理在第二个语句中 ++a是先运算再取值,所以101+1=102,所以a取值为102;同理--a先运算再取值,a=102-1=101;a--先取值再运算,输出为101,但是a在程序中已经变为101-1=100,接下来你就懂了吧
2016-10-25
已采纳回答 / FENGJINRONG_4282855
/* 567行的c是小写的,一般定义变量都是小写的,第四行定义 char c='a'此处是小写,则后面调用都应该是小写的 */#include <stdio.h>int main(){ char c = 'a'; int n = c; //将c赋值给n float f = c ; //将c赋值给f double d =c; //将c赋值给d printf("%d\n",n); printf("%f\n",f); prin...
2016-10-25
已采纳回答 / 慕粉4280318
假设定义如下:<...code...>那么调用函数<...code...>第一个参数数组类型,第二个参数是整数类型。答案的原因是:1,参数类型需要匹配,2,arr1作为函数的参数时表示数组类型实参,arr1[0]作为函数的参数时表示整数类型实参,所以,第一个是数组类型参数,第二个是整数类型参数。
2016-10-25